What breed of cat resembles a mouse? - in detail
The Munchkin is a unique and distinctive breed of cat that bears a striking resemblance to a mouse due to its short legs and long body. Originating from a genetic mutation in Louisiana, this breed possesses a natural gene for dwarfism, which has been selectively bred over time to create the distinct appearance we see today. Despite their small stature, Munchkins are known for their playful and energetic nature, often displaying an impressive ability to jump and climb, defying their diminutive size. Their short legs contribute to a slightly different gait compared to other breeds, adding to the mouse-like appearance. However, it's important to note that Munchkins are not related to mice in any way beyond their physical similarity; they are fully domesticated cats with all the typical feline traits and behaviors. Overall, the Munchkin cat's unique physique makes it an intriguing and charming breed that stands out among its peers.
